The much requested COUPON BINDER! A how-to pictorial

First you start with a LARGE 3-ring binder . I was able to get about a dozen of these for 50-75¢ each at a thrift shoppe, brand new. Mine are from a business complete with logo, but that's ok. 50-75¢ sure beats 8 bucks at Wal-mart. Plus mine DOES have a front pocket, in case I want to make it a bit purtier. Some people prefer a zippered binder. These are GREAT if you can afford the dough for a LARGE one. This one is especially great as it has a handle for carrying. You'll also need some pocket pages . I prefer the 4-per-page pages. The pockets are a little bigger, which is GREAT for those LONG coupons (which stick out, so I fold them in half) and those WIDE coupons, and especially for holding more coupons than their miniature counterparts! Now others have had luck with other pages.
